Smuggling is also a good business, with considerable profits.
Under the control of capitalists, the federal government imposes higher tariffs on some inexpensive goods from abroad that have obvious advantages, in order to protect the domestic market—protective tariffs.
Simply put, the price of a bowler hat in the Federation might be three to five dollars, referring to the kind sold to ordinary people in ordinary stores.
But in Yalan, a bowler hat of the same quality might only cost fifty cents or a dollar.
The journey from Yalan to the Federation is not far, and maritime transport is well-developed. The landed price of these hats after arriving in the Federation would not exceed one dollar and ten cents per hat.
This would be devastating to businesses that produce bowler hats locally, because the Federation's production costs are higher.
Those small vendors could buy them back for one dollar and fifty cents and sell them for two dollars, which would be enough to crush the Federation's local bowler hat businesses.
Even if these businesses lowered their prices and reduced their profits, it would be difficult for them to last too long, because the essence of business is competition.
They could import goods whose final sales prices are lower than the local production costs, because they are more competitive, and competitiveness is initially reflected in sales and profits.
Therefore, in order to ensure that their interests are not crushed by cheap imported goods, the capitalists of the Federation impose protective tariffs on these listed goods.
A dollar hat that costs two hundred percent in tariffs after landing is clearly telling these people not to think about making money from these hats.
If end retailers get hats that cost more than three dollars, they can't sell them for one or two dollars, so they won't be able to impact local businesses.
There are actually quite a few such commodities. With the continuous development of the Federation's paper economy, the cost of Federal commodities is also constantly increasing, so as long as you can avoid tariffs and get things in, you can definitely make money.
